Hi team,

Before I hand off the 3.2 release, please note the humidity sensor drift reported on Verdana controllers in the Elmbrook trial site. Drift exceeds 4% after roughly ten days of continuous operation; firmware 3.2.1 adds an automatic recalibration cycle every 72 hours. Support should advise growers to install 3.2.1 and trigger a manual recalibration once. The hotfix bundle must be verified before distribution, so I'm including the signing key used for the 3.2.1 packages below.

release key, fahof-yagap: bky3_m5d

Subject: ReminderCron v2.8 rolling out tonight

Team — the Bramwell Clinic appointment reminder job ships tonight with the timezone-handling fix reviewed last week. Reminders now anchor to the clinic's local zone rather than the server default. Please re-check the diff in the Saltmere repo before 18:00. The deployed artifact is identified by the token below.

session token of kahag-bawip = htk6_729d08

Ticket #—Prototype workshop, Fennel Wing, Marrowgate site.

Issue: badge reader at workshop door intermittently rejecting night-shift fobs since Tuesday. Replacement reader ordered; install expected Friday. Until then, do not prop the door — alarm triggers after 60 seconds. Workshop must stay locked due to equipment on benches. Night shift should use the manual keypad on the right door frame. Temporary entry code is below.

turnstile pass: bdg-YEOZLM-79341408